Your toilet bowl isn’t just a ceramic vessel—it’s a precisely engineered hydraulic system. Modern bowls contain multiple design elements that took centuries to perfect:
The Rim Jets: Those small holes under the rim aren’t random. Each jet is angled at precisely 17-20 degrees to create a powerful swirling action. This vortex effect increases flushing power by 40% compared to straight water flow. Mineral buildup here reduces flush efficiency—clean them quarterly with a wire coat hanger.
The Siphon Jet: Look closely at the bottom of your bowl. That larger opening opposite the drain outlet shoots a concentrated water stream that initiates the siphonic action. When this jet clogs with mineral deposits, your flush power drops dramatically. A clogged siphon jet is why many people think they need a new toilet when they really need $3 worth of CLR.
The Water Spot: The pool of water in your bowl serves three critical functions: it prevents sewer gases from entering your home, provides a medium for waste to fall into (reducing mess), and maintains the trap seal. The ideal water spot measures 9-10 inches by 7-8 inches. Smaller spots lead to more cleaning; larger spots waste water.
The Glazing: Quality toilets feature triple-glazed surfaces with antimicrobial properties. This 1,200°F kiln-fired coating creates a glass-smooth surface that resists staining and bacterial growth. Cheaper toilets skimp here, leading to persistent stains and odors within 2-3 years.
The tank stores 1.6 gallons (in modern toilets) to 3.5 gallons (in older models) of potential energy. When released, this water creates 3-5 pounds of force—enough to move waste 50+ feet through your drainage system. Understanding tank components is crucial for DIY repairs:
Tank Capacity Evolution:
– Pre-1980: 5-7 gallons per flush
– 1980-1994: 3.5 gallons per flush
– 1994-present: 1.6 gallons per flush (federal mandate)
– High-efficiency models: 1.28 gallons or less
A family of four with pre-1994 toilets wastes 16,000 gallons annually compared to modern models. At average water rates, that’s $150-300 thrown away yearly—new toilets pay for themselves in 2-3 years.
The flush valve assembly is your toilet’s most critical component. When it fails, water runs continuously, potentially wasting 200 gallons per hour. That’s $500+ monthly in water bills, plus potential floor damage from overflow.
Flush Valve Sizing: Standard flush valves measure 2 inches in diameter. High-performance toilets use 3-inch valves, which empty the tank 30% faster for superior flushing power. Retrofitting a 3-inch valve into a 2-inch toilet rarely works—the bowl design must match the valve size.
The Overflow Tube: This vertical tube serves as your toilet’s failsafe. If the fill valve sticks open, excess water flows down this tube into the bowl rather than over the tank edge. The tube height must be 1 inch below the tank lever hole—any higher risks overflow; any lower reduces flush volume.
This $5-15 rubber disc causes 85% of running toilet complaints. Flappers deteriorate from chlorine, minerals, and age, typically lasting 4-5 years. A failing flapper can waste 200 gallons daily—that’s 6,000 gallons monthly.
Flapper Selection Guide:
– Standard flappers: 2-inch diameter, works with most toilets
– Adjustable flappers: Feature a dial to control flush volume
– Chlorine-resistant models: Last 7-10 years in chlorinated water
– Specialty flappers: Required for specific toilet brands (Kohler, American Standard, etc.)
The Chain Connection: Flapper chains need 1/2 inch of slack when closed. Too tight prevents sealing; too loose causes weak flushes or double-flushing. Use only stainless steel chains—cheap chains rust and break within months.
Modern fill valves are marvels of engineering, maintaining precise water levels regardless of supply pressure variations. Understanding types helps you choose replacements:
Float Ball Valves: The classic brass arm with a ball. Reliable but slow to refill. Adjustment range: 3 inches. Common in pre-1990 toilets. Repair kits cost $10-15.
Float Cup Valves: Vertical design with a sliding float. Fills 50% faster than ball valves. Adjustment range: 4 inches. Standard in 1990-2010 toilets. Replacements cost $15-25.
Pressure-Assist Valves: Use line pressure instead of floats. Silent operation, fastest fill rates. Found in commercial and high-end residential toilets. Cost $40-60.
Dual-Flush Valves: Incorporate two buttons for liquid (0.8 gallons) or solid (1.6 gallons) waste. Can reduce water usage by 30%. Retrofit kits cost $50-80.
Toilet handles fail every 5-7 years from metal fatigue or plastic degradation. Choosing replacements requires understanding mounting types:
Side-Mount Handles: Standard on 90% of residential toilets. Thread clockwise (opposite normal threading). Available in 4, 6, and 8-inch arm lengths.
Front-Mount Handles: Common on designer toilets. Require specific angle mounting. Often proprietary to manufacturers.
Push-Button Systems: Modern dual-flush designs. Can be top-mount or wall-mount. Require specific tank modifications for retrofitting.
The trapway’s S-curve creates the siphonic action that makes modern toilets possible. This passage ranges from 1.5 to 2.375 inches in diameter—bigger is always better for clog prevention.
Trapway Designs:
– Standard: 2-inch diameter, adequate for most homes
– Large: 2.125-inch diameter, 40% less likely to clog
– Maximum: 2.375-inch diameter, virtually clog-proof
– Concealed: Smooth exterior design, easier to clean
Glazing Importance: Fully glazed trapways (glazed all the way through) cost $50-100 more but prevent waste from sticking, reducing clogs by 90% over the toilet’s lifetime.
Running Toilet (Costs $50-500/month if ignored):
1. Test flapper seal with food coloring in tank
2. Check chain length (1/2 inch slack)
3. Adjust fill valve height (1 inch below overflow)
4. Replace flapper if over 3 years old
Weak Flush (Usually mineral buildup):
1. Clean rim jets with wire
2. Check siphon jet for clogs
3. Verify water level (1 inch below overflow)
4. Consider 3-inch flush valve upgrade
Tank Won’t Fill:
1. Check water supply valve (fully open?)
2. Clean fill valve inlet screen
3. Test float operation
4. Replace fill valve if over 7 years old
Water-Saving Retrofits:
– Dual-flush conversion kit: $50-80, saves 3,000 gallons/year
– Adjustable flapper: $15, reduces flush volume 20%
– Fill cycle diverter: $10, saves 1/2 gallon per flush
Performance Upgrades:
– 3-inch flush valve kit: $40, increases flush power 40%
– High-capacity fill valve: $25, reduces refill time 50%
– Pressure-assist conversion: $150, eliminates clogs
Repair If:
– Toilet is less than 20 years old
– Porcelain has no cracks
– Problems are tank-related
– Repair costs under $150
Replace If:
– Hairline cracks in bowl or tank
– Toilet uses 3.5+ gallons per flush
– Multiple repairs within 2 years
– Vintage color no longer manufactured
Perform this maintenance quarterly to prevent 95% of toilet problems:
1. Clean rim jets with bent coat hanger (5 minutes)
2. Test flapper seal with food coloring (5 minutes)
3. Adjust water level to 1 inch below overflow (5 minutes)
4. Check all connections for leaks (5 minutes)
5. Clean fill valve by removing cap and flushing debris (5 minutes)
6. Lubricate handle with silicone spray (5 minutes)
